Understanding the BasicsWhat is a Driver's License?
A driver's license is a main document that licenses a specific to run automobile on public roads. Typically released by a governmental agency, it serves as a kind of recognition and consists of individual information such as the driver's full name, address, date of birth, picture, and signature. In numerous jurisdictions, a driver's license is needed to legally drive a lorry.

The Legal Process of Buying a Driver's License Online
To ensure that your mission for a driver's license is both legal and effective, follow these steps:

Check Eligibility:
Verify age requirements (typically 16 or 18 years of ages).Validate residency requirements in your jurisdiction.Make sure compliance with any essential pre-licensing education (driver's ed).
Check Out the Official DMV Website:
Locate your state's DMV or licensing authority site.Verify that the website is protected (try to find HTTPS in the URL).
Prepare Required Documents:
Proof of identity (birth certificate, passport).Social Security Number (SSN) if applicable.Address verification (energy expense, lease contract).Payment for licensing costs, which might vary by state.
Complete Application Forms:
Fill out the suitable online application.Double-check the details for precision.
